闪电接入华为云ServiceStage,Spring Cloud应用运行无忧
- +1 你赞过了
近日,华为云在LC3上展示了ServiceStage如何支持基于Spring Cloud开源框架开发的应用快速接入微服务云平台,帮助基于开源Spring Cloud开发的团队补足一站式云应用平台能力,让Spring Cloud应用在云上高效运行。
近年来,以容器和微服务为核心的云原生技术已成为了企业数字化转型的关键,如何基于微服务实现互联网转型成为了企业正在思考的问题。从开发业务应用的用户角度出发,用户除了微服务框架选型之外还要解决应用的开发、软件版本、治理、监控、运维等生命周期的管控,用户需要的是一个整体的解决方案。用户在云化环境下使用Spring Cloud开源框架进行开发依然遇到不小的挑战:云上云下环境差异大,开发调试效率低,应用上线慢,运维人员需自行搞定复杂的应用管理,这些都为微服务落地过程中增高了门槛。
华为云ServiceStage,一站式的微服务云应用平台,Spring Cloud的用户只要对Spring Cloud应用经过少量的配置修改,就可以实现代码零改造接入企业级云应用平台。ServiceStage友好的微服务管理控制台,帮助Spring Cloud的用户在微服务应用运行时更加方便得管理和监控微服务;一站式的应用托管能力帮助运维人员搞定复杂的应用管理,包括应用部署、运维、启停、扩缩容等。
Spring Cloud应用一步接入,云上运行无忧
ServiceStage为Spring Cloud应用提供了非常简单的接入方式,开发者只需要修改依赖关系和少量的配置,就可以启用ServiceStage服务中心和配置中心功能:
• 使用ServiceStage提供的服务中心作为注册发现服务;ServiceStage提供了UI化的多平台(linux、windows、docker、Darwin)本地注册中心,友好的微服务管理中心控制台,支持开发者可视化查看微服务相关信息,轻松切换云上云下开发环境
• 使用ServiceStage提供的配置中心作为动态配置服务;开发者可以通过配置中心管理公共配置。
• 业务的其他逻辑不发生任何变化,写代码的方式也不发生变化。开发者仍然可以按照原来的开发习惯书写业务代码。
接入ServiceStage之后开发者可以专注于业务系统的开发,把精力从中间件的可靠性评估、集群部署、运维监控等复杂的事情中解放出来。实现业务快速交付和敏捷开发,利用ServiceStage,根据业务规模,动态的调整资源使用,降低业务风险。
ServiceStage,一站式微服务云应用平台
华为云ServiceStage提供了多语言多框架的微服务解决方案,包括开箱即用的Java SDK与Go SDK,其他语言的应用可通过基于Service Mesh技术的Mesher零侵入接入到微服务管理中心来,同时Spring Cloud开发的微服务也能轻松接入。
ServiceStage提供了应用资源管理、编排部署、微服务引擎、应用性能管理、软件仓库等功能,兼容开源生态,不与特定框架和平台绑定,支持线下已有应用平滑迁移上云,新应用快速开发。目前基于ServiceStage开发的企业应用涉及物联网、智慧城市、手机应用、房产等多行业,ServiceStage正在帮助各领域的应用实现轻松上云,高效运行。
华为云应用服务除了微服务云应用平台ServiceStage之外,还提供函数服务FunctionStage、区块链服务BCS、分布式云中间件(分布式消息DMS、分布式缓存DCS、分布式数据库中间件DDM)、云性能测试CPTS、API网关等云服务,充分满足开发者云上应用开发需求。
华为云微服务体验馆已上线,登录官网快速体验微服务能力:
最新资讯
热门视频
新品评测